Submillimeter Array (SMA)
The Submillimeter Array (SMA) receives millimeter and submillimeter radiation, so named because its wavelength ranges from 0.3 to 1.7 millimeter, or 0.01 to 0.07 inches. The main source of millimeter and submillimeter radiation is cold interstellar material. It consists of gas, dust and small rock-like bodies. This material is also the substance out of which stars and planets are formed. [Source: Wikipedia]
